Having a vibrant online presence in this era goes beyond relying on social media or email marketing. A responsive website can help you to achieve that goal and more. Chances are your potential customers are maximizing the internet, and they will expect you to do the same.  

It’s imperative to gain clarity on the goal you intend to achieve with your website. This guide will help you set up a website for your business. 

  • Register your domain name 

Settling for a domain name that is relevant to your products or services will make your brand easily discoverable on search engines. This is the reason why you should use the same name for both your business name and domain name. Steer clear of numbers and hyphens when choosing a domain name. The best ones are concise, catchy, and memorable. Confirm the availability of your preferred name on a domain name registrar. The next thing is to proceed with registration. 

Make sure that you renew your domain before it expires to minimize the chances of a cyberattack. 

  • Find a reliable web hosting company 

A major trait of reputable web hosting companies is that they offer scalable web hosting plans. Most small businesses often leverage shared hosting and upgrade as their needs demand. Confirm whether the company offers timely technical support as you’ll likely need it in the future.

The quality of content you share on your website will say a lot about your brand. That said, be deliberate about creating high-quality content for your target audience. This will give a clear picture of what you are offering and convince visitors to make a purchase. 

Start by researching what your customers are looking for. More so, be clear about the actions you want them to take before leaving. This will help you to tailor your content to the customer’s needs and position CTA properly. 

If you find it daunting to craft content, consider hiring a professional writer with vast experience in your industry. Such experts will adopt the best practices for creating irresistible copy each time. For instance, adding bullet points and using short paragraphs. Checking their portfolio can reveal the type of service to expect. 

  • Design your website 

Some business owners build their website, while others enlist professionals. It’s ideal to opt for the latter if you’re a beginner or need to set up an e-commerce store. Designing a mobile-friendly and responsive site will improve accessibility, thereby encouraging more people to spend more time on your website.

The bottom line is to focus on having a clean design, with few fonts and enough white spaces. WordPress is among the top content management systems (CMS), and it’s packed with tons of plug-ins that will come in handy. 

  • SEO optimization 

Endeavor to optimize your website for search engines before and after launch. Google keeps raising the bar for ranking in search engine result pages (SERP). The top three ranking factors include high-quality content, backlinks, and search intent. 

It is rare to get instant results with ethical SEO practices, so keep investing in your SEO efforts and exercise patience.
